SAS Enterprise Miner 4.0 is an add-on
package which operates within the base SAS 8 software package.
Enterprise Miner is licensed by the College of Business and
installed by default in the College's network SAS 8
installations. To run Enterprise Miner, start SAS 8, click on
the "Solutions" menu, select "Analysis",
and then click on "Enterprise Miner" on the side
menu.
Enterprise Miner has documentation
and a tutorial available within the software. To assess both,
start Enterprise Miner and click on the "Help" menu.
To run the tutorial, choose "Getting Started with
Enterprise Miner Software" from the "Help"
menu. The Enterprise Miner reference material is accessed by
selecting "EM Reference" from the "Help"
menu.

Frequently Asked Questions
1. How do I run Enterprise Miner? Eneterprise Miner is
integrated into the network version of SAS installed on
faculty computers. To run Enterprice Miner, start SAS, click
on the Solutionsà Analysisà Enterprise Miner. Enterprise
Miner will then load within SAS. Since the SAS menus and
toolbars change depending on which window is currently active,
the menus will change to display options specific to
Enterprise Miner.
2. Is there any documentation for it? Yes. The
documentation for Enterprise Miner can be accessed through the
Help menu when Enterprise Miner is the currently selected
window. The "EM Reference" option in the Help menu
contains the command reference for Enterprise Miner. For
information on the Enterprise Miner interface, click on the
"Getting Started with Enterprise Miner Software"
option on the Help menu. This will open a help window. Click
on the web link in the main window to start the web based SAS
tutorial on using Enterprise Miner.
